December Haibun

The month is alive with colors, sparkling and glistening, letting everyone everywhere know that this is the time for celebrating our dear Savior’s birth. It is a month of wise verses, scripture readings and joyful plays presented to remind each heart that there is One, the only One, who is alive and places His spirit inside the heart to comfort, heal and fulfill with joy, hope, faith and love that knows no conditions and is more beautiful than any love that can be felt in any other relationship. The celebrations bring families together and friends from afar and special services for those who live on the street and have no home to speak of. This December I speak of is a month of preparation, a month of giving and receiving, a month of heartfelt joys that can only be inspired by this wonderful Jesus who I live for. December is a inspiration to all living creatures to discover the One who abides in the heart that loves Him beyond words, the One who is more powerful than the most noble poetry, the One who lives to receive our praise and worship and December is the perfect month to celebrate the salvation that is brought to us by the One who lived and died to give us all second chances, the gift of pure love, the opportunity to approach God and make our home in heaven. Thank God for our dear Savior’s birth and this month to show our appreciation for the One who died for us. The wise men came, too To receive Jesus who would Save from wickedness
